Let x represent the number of times a student visits a gym in a one month period. Assume that the probability distribution of X is as follows: x 0 1 2 3 p(x) 0.17 0.33 0.32 0.18 Determine the probability the student visits the gym at most twice in a month. Report your answer to two decimal places.
Answer: Probability of visiting at most twice = 0.82
Step-by-step explanation: The probability distribution is of the form:
X 0 1 2 3
P(X) 0.17 0.33 0.32 0.18
It wants the probability of visiting the gym at most twice in a month, which means the probability of never going to the gym, P(X=0), or going once, P(X=1), or going twice, P(X=2).
Using the "OR" probability:
P(visiting at most twice) = P(X=0) + P(X=1) + P(X=2)
P(visiting at most twice) = 0.17 + 0.33 + 0.32
P(visiting at most twice) = 0.82
Therefore, the probability of visiting the gym at most twice in a month is 0.82 or 82%

La concentración de cierto calmante suministrado mediante suero, varía en su efectividad en el tiempo según la siguiente función, C(t)=−t2+6t donde C es la concentración del calmante en el suero medida en milígramos por litro para que haga efecto durante t horas. ¿En que instante la concentración es de 8 milígramos por litro?
Answer: The concentration will be 8 milligrams per liter at 2 hours and 4 hours.
Step-by-step explanation:
GIven: The concentration of a certain painkiller supplied by serum varies in its effectiveness over time according to the following function, [tex]C (t) = - t^2 + 6t[/tex] where C is the concentration of the painkiller in the serum measured in milligrams per liter so that it takes effect during t hours.
Put C(t)=8, then we get
[tex]8=-t^2+6t\\\\\Rightarrow\ t^2-6t+8=0\\\\\Rightarrow\ t^2-2t-4t+8=0\\\\\Rightarrow\ t(t-2)-4(t-2)=0\\\\\Rightarrow\ (t-2)(t-4)=0\\\\\Rightarrow\ t=2,4[/tex]
At t=2, [tex]C(t)=-(2)^2+6(2)=-4+12=8[/tex]
At t=4, [tex]C(t)=-(4)^2+6(4)=-16+24=8[/tex]
Hence, the concentration will be 8 milligrams per liter at 2 hours and 4 hours.

Students in management science class have just received their grades on the first test. The instructor has provided information about the first test grades in some previous classes as well as the final average for the same students. Some of these grades have been sampled and are as follow:
1st test Grade 98 77 88 80 96 61 64 95 79
Final average 93 78 84 75 84 64 66 95 86
Develop a regression model that could be used to predict the final average in the course based on the first test grade.
Predict the final average of a students who made an 83 on the first test.
Give the value of r and r2 for this model.
Interpret the value of r2 in the context of this problem.
Answer:
The regression model is:
y = 20.29 + 0.73·x
Step-by-step explanation:
In this case a regression model is to be formed to predict the final average in the course based on the first test grade.
Use Excel to form the regression model.
The output is attached below.
The regression model is:
y = 20.29 + 0.73·x
Predict the final average of a students who made an 83 on the first test as follows:
y = 20.29 + 0.73·x
= 20.29 + 0.73 × 83
= 80.88
The final average of a students who made an 83 on the first test would be 80.88.
From the output:
R² = 0.839
Then the correlation coefficient will be:
[tex]r=\sqrt{R^{2}}=\sqrt{0.839}=0.91597\approx 0.92[/tex]
The value of r is 0.92.
The coefficient of determination R² specifies the percentage of the variance in the dependent-variable (Y) that is forecasted or explained by linear regression and the forecaster variable (X, also recognized as the independent-variable).
In this case, the R² value of 0.839 implies that 83.9% of the variation in the final average can be explained by the grades in the first test.
How long is the arc formed by a 300 degree central angle in a circle with a radius of 7 cm.?
approximately 36.633 cm if you use pi = 3.14
approximately 36.6519 cm if you use the calculator's stored value of pi
Work Shown:
L = arc length, r = radius, x = central angle in degrees
L = (x/360)*2*pi*r
L = (300/360)*2*pi*7
L = (35/3)pi .... exact arc length in terms of pi
L = (35/3)*3.14
L = 36.633 .... approximate arc length
Keep in mind that I used pi = 3.14 which isn't that great an approximation for pi. If you want to use more digits of pi, then use your calculator's built in version of it to get (35/3)*pi = 36.6519; of course it will depend on which option your teacher prefers.

Similar triangles have side lengths that are proportional to each other. To find each of the missing lengths, we need to set up proportions.
The proportions will look as follows:
(length or unknown of triangle 1) / (length or unknown of triangle 2) = (length of triangle 1) / (length of triangle 2)
-On both sides, remember to be consistent with which length/unknown you put on top! If a triangle 1 length is the numerator on the left, then it also needs to be the numerator on the right! And this also works vice versa with triangle 2.
In each proportion equation, we can only have one unknown. On the left side of the equation, we choose one length or unknown of triangle 1, and the corresponding side length of unknown of triangle 2 (whichever you did not choose from triangle 1). On the right side of the equation, we use a completed proportion. This is because all of the sides of one triangle are proportional to the other triangle, but we need to know that proportion/ratio in order to find other side lengths.
Let's start with problem a, to show how this works:
Triangle 1 side lengths - 16, a, 11
Triangle 2 side lengths - 8, 3, b
As you can tell, the side lengths match up (corresponding!) on each triangle, as in they are in the same position on each triangle. Now, we will set up a proportion to find the length of side a on triangle 1.
a / 3 = 16 / 8
48 = 8a
a = 6
Next, let's find the length of side b on triangle 2.
11 / b = 16 / 8
16b = 88
b = 5.5
Moving on to problem b, we'll apply the same concept and steps from problem a in order to find the missing side lengths.
Triangle 1 side lengths: 5, 5.5, d
Triangle 2 side lengths: 15, c, 18
5 / 15 = 5.5 / c
5c = 82.5
c = 16.5
5 / 15 = d / 18
15d = 90
d = 6
